(AP Photo/Charlie Riedel) By Cody Friese KANSAS CITY, Mo. â Minnesota first baseman Miguel Sanó swooped in to catch a popped-up bunt and start a triple play, highlighting the Twinsâ 2-1 win over the Kansas City Royals on Sunday. Sanó hit an RBI double in the third inning, then made the key defensive play in the bottom half.
